Diabetic gastroenteropathy: Associations between gastrointestinal symptoms, motility, and extraintestinal autonomic measures

open access: yesNeurogastroenterology &Motility, EarlyView.
We found no associations between gastrointestinal and extraintestinal measures of diabetic autonomic neuropathy. Nonetheless, gastrointestinal symptoms increased with the severity of cardiovascular autonomic neuropathy and were associated with gastrointestinal measures.

Prevalence and Factors Associated With Symptom Profiles of Disorders of Gut‐Brain Interaction in Obesity Before and After Treatment

open access: yesNeurogastroenterology &Motility, EarlyView.
DGBI symptoms are common in obesity and have the potential to exacerbate negative health outcomes. In general, the prevalence of DGBI symptoms decreases after obesity treatment, but patients can also shift from one GI symptom profile to another. ABSTRACT Background & Aims Disorders of gut‐brain interaction (DGBI) in obesity could impair health outcomes.

Additional Diagnostic Yield of Ambulatory 24‐h High Resolution Manometry With Impedance in Patients With Non‐Cardiac Chest Pain or Non‐Obstructive Dysphagia

open access: yesNeurogastroenterology &Motility, EarlyView.
Spastic and hypercontractile esophageal motor disorders can cause retrosternal pain and/or dysphagia but may be missed by short‐term high resolution manometry (HRM). 24‐h‐HRM detected considerable circadian variability of esophageal contractility and markedly increased the percentage of patients diagnosed with a major motor disorder.
